| Aims | To build on oral surgery competencies and further develop your hands on skills and knowledge base. |
| Objectives | · Self-assessment of current skills and personal development needs · Mapping of session to delegates personal development · Assist delegate to assess their skill level in MOS, and personal development needs · Recap of basic MOS techniques, flap design, bone removal suturing · Develop skills in closing OAC; apicectomy; wisdom teeth, simple biopsy · Assessment of patient’s suitability for MOS in practice · Limitations – practitioner understands limitations of their skills |
